Versace may be best known for adorning the fashion elite in glitzy ballgowns but the Italian fashion giant is turning its hand to an unlikely venture – adding glamour to Nine Elms by dressing up a 50-storey skyscraper.
The designer, which counts singers Katy Perry and Lady Gaga as fans, will turn lavish interior designer to deck out a new £600 million Vauxhall property dubbed the ‘Jenga’ tower.
The move marks its first tie-up with a real estate developer in the UK. Buyers of the 450 flats could expect them to be fitted with Versace Home products ranging from cutlery to wallpaper and lighting.
The company is partnering with Middle Eastern developer Damac Properties on the project, Property Week reported. The pair has worked on a number of tie-ups together, including developments in Dubai and Lebanon.
Mark Dornan, head of London residential development at Strutt & Parker, said: “There are a number of fashion-branded residencies across the globe, such as the Armani apartments in Dubai. It is a trend we are beginning to see in the UK.”
The high-end property is part of a radical makeover of Nine Elms, with thousands of new homes being developed and an overhaul of New Covent Garden Market.
